Dennis Smith Jr. Seeks NBA Revival with Knicks Workout

Former Mavericks guard eyeing a fresh start

Dennis Smith Jr., once a promising lottery pick for the Dallas Mavericks, is making strides towards a potential NBA comeback. After a season spent honing his skills with Real Madrid, Smith is now seizing an opportunity to work out with the New York Knicks, a team that once welcomed him into the league.

This week, Smith is participating in workouts with the Knicks, as reported by league sources. The Knicks, who recently bolstered their roster by signing Malcolm Brogdon, already feature guards such as Jalen Brunson and Jordan Clarkson, indicating that their backcourt isn’t a pressing area of need. However, for Smith, this workout represents a crucial chance to reignite his NBA career.

A Journey of Resilience

Smith’s NBA journey has been a rollercoaster since he was drafted 9th overall in 2017. His early years in Dallas were marked by flashes of brilliance mixed with challenges in consistency and fit within the Mavericks’ system. Following his trade to the Knicks, he faced further hurdles, leading to his eventual departure from the league.

Last season in Spain with Real Madrid, Smith aimed to refine his game and regain the confidence that once made him a standout player. His time abroad has provided valuable experience, and now he’s back in the spotlight, hoping to catch the attention of NBA executives once again.
